🥜Meaning and Description
The emoji 🥜 is a peanut, which has a light brown color and a number-8 shape. It usually contains two or more peanuts inside. Some platforms' versions of this emoji show two peanuts, while other platforms may show just one.
Peanuts are native to South America, where they have been cultivated for thousands of years. They were introduced to other parts of the world by European explorers and traders, and became a popular crop in Africa, Asia, and North America. Peanuts are rich in protein, oil, and nutrients, and can be used to make various products, such as peanut butter, peanut oil, peanut flour, and peanut candy.
Peanut lovers might scatter this emoji in their posts or messages to express their fondness for 🥜. It can represent peanuts or peanut products, such as 🥜🍞 peanut butter sandwich or 🥜🍫 peanut chocolate bar.
The emoji🥜 can also hint at the concept of "being nuts" or "going nuts," reflecting the English slang for craziness or enthusiasm.
Additionally, it is often used in the context of health and diet, given the peanut's high protein content and association with vegan and vegetarian lifestyles. You might also find it in conversations around peanut allergies, as peanuts are one of the most common food allergens.
Some users may use it to imply that something is cheap, insignificant, or trivial, as peanuts are also used as a slang term for these ideas.

Wikipedia: 🥜 Peanut
The peanut, also known as the groundnut, goober (US), pindar (US) or monkey nut (UK), and taxonomically classified as Arachis hypogaea, is a legume crop grown mainly for its edible seeds. It is widely grown in the tropics and subtropics, being important to both small and large commercial producers. It is classified as both a grain legume and, due to its high oil content, an oil crop. World annual production of shelled peanuts was 44 million tonnes in 2016, led by China with 38% of the world total. Atypically among legume crop plants, peanut pods develop underground (geocarpy) rather than above ground. With this characteristic in mind, the botanist Carl Linnaeus named the species hypogaea, which means "under the earth".
As a legume, the peanut belongs to the botanical family Fabaceae; this is also known as Leguminosae, and commonly known as the bean, or pea, family. Like most other legumes, peanuts harbor symbiotic nitrogen-fixing bacteria in root nodules. This capacity to fix nitrogen means peanuts require less nitrogen-containing fertilizer and also improve soil fertility, making them valuable in crop rotations.
Peanuts are similar in taste and nutritional profile to "tree nuts" such as walnuts and almonds, and, as a culinary nut, are often served in similar ways in Western cuisines. The botanical definition of a nut is "a fruit whose ovary wall becomes hard at maturity". Using this criterion, the peanut is not a nut. However, peanuts are usually categorized as "nuts" for culinary purposes and in common English more generally. 🔗 Peanut

🥜Basic Information
Emoji: | 🥜 |
Shortname: | peanuts |
Apple Name: | peanuts |
Known as: | Nuts |
Codepoint: | U+1F95C Copy |
Decimal: | ALT+129372 |
Unicode Version: | 9.0 (2016-06-03) |
Emoji Version: | 3.0 (2016-06-03) |
Categories: | 🍓 Food & Drink |
Sub Categories: | 🥬 food-vegetable |
Keywords: | food | nut | peanut | peanuts | vegetable |
